**Download iOS 7**
To get started, you'll need to download the latest version of iOS 7, which at the time of writing is beta 3. You can do this by going to the iTunes store and selecting the iOS 7 beta 3 option. Make sure to select the correct firmware version for your device - if you have an iPhone 5 with a CDMA model number (1,4,2,9), you'll need to download the corresponding firmware.
**Restore Your Device**
Once you've downloaded the firmware, connect your device to your computer and open iTunes. Hold shift on a Mac or hold option and left-click to check for updates. Select iOS 7 as the update option and click "Open Now". This will initiate the restoration process, which may take several minutes.
**The Restoration Process**
During this time, you'll see a progress bar with a flat Apple logo. Don't worry - this is completely normal. The device is simply updating to the latest version of iOS 7. Once the update is complete, you'll be able to set up your device as you normally would.
